Glance View
aifinyo AG operates as a holding company, which engages in the provision of bank-independent financial services for startups, freelancers, and small- and medium-sized enterprises. The company is headquartered in Dresden, Sachsen and currently employs 62 full-time employees. The company went IPO on 2018-12-19. The firm offers factoring, finetrading, collection, and leasing solutions. The company serves customers in Germany.

Gross Margin is calculated by dividing the Gross Profit by the Revenue.
Over the last 2 years, Aifinyo AG’s Gross Margin has increased from 23.2% to 24.2%. During this period, it reached a low of 19.4% on Dec 31, 2021 and a high of 25.6% on Dec 31, 2020.
